Abstract

A nitrided component has a chemical composition consisting of, by mass percent, C: 0.07-0.14%, Si: 0.10-0.30%, Mn: 0.4-1.0%, S: 0.005-0.030%, Cr: 1.0-1.5%, Mo: ≤0.05% (including 0%), Al: 0.010% or more to less than 0.10%, V: 0.10-0.25%, optionally at least one element selected from Cu: ≤0.30% and Ni: ≤0.25%, [0.61Mn+1.11Cr+0.35Mo+0.47V≤2.30], and the balance of Fe and impurities. P, N, Ti and O among the impurities are P: ≤0.030%, N: ≤0.008%, Ti: ≤0.005%, and O: ≤0.0030%. The nitrided composition is suitable for use as an automobile ring gear. The nitrided component has a surface hardness of 650-900 HV, core hardness being ≥150 HV, effective case depth of ≥0.15 mm, has excellent bending fatigue strength and surface fatigue strength although the content of Mo is as low as ≤0.05% and has a small amount of expansion caused by nitriding.

Claims (6)

1. A nitrided component having a chemical composition consisting of, by mass percent, C: 0.07 to 0.14%, Si: 0.10 to 0.30%, Mn: 0.4 to 1.0%, S: 0.005 to 0.030%, Cr: 1.0 to 1.5%, Mo: 0.05% or less (including 0%), Al: 0.010% or more to less than 0.10%, and V: 0.10 to 0.25%, Fn1 expressed by Formula (1) is 2.30 or less, and the balance of Fe and impurities, wherein P, N, Ti and O among the impurities are P: 0.030% or less, N: 0.008% or less, Ti: 0.005% or less, and O: 0.0030% or less, in which the surface hardness is 650 to 900 in Vickers hardness, the core hardness is 150 or higher in Vickers hardness, and the effective case depth is 0.15 mm or larger:

Fn 1=0.61Mn+1.11Cr+0.35Mo+0.47V  (1)

where, the symbol of each element in Formula (1) represents the content thereof in mass percent.

2. A nitrided component having a chemical composition consisting of, by mass percent, C: 0.07 to 0.14%, Si: 0.10 to 0.30%, Mn: 0.4 to 1.0%, S: 0.005 to 0.030%, Cr: 1.0 to 1.5%, Mo: 0.05% or less (including 0%), Al: 0.010% or more to less than 0.10%, and V: 0.10 to 0.25%, Fn1 expressed by Formula (1) is 2.30 or less, at least one element selected from, by mass percent, Cu: 0.30% or less and Ni: 0.25% or less, and the balance of Fe and impurities, wherein P, N, Ti and O among the impurities are P: 0.030% or less, N: 0.008% or less, Ti: 0.005% or less, and O: 0.0030% or less, in which the surface hardness is 650 to 900 in Vickers hardness, the core hardness is 150 or higher in Vickers hardness, and the effective case depth is 0.15 mm or larger:

Fn 1=0.61Mn+1.11Cr+0.35Mo+0.47V  (1)

where, the symbol of each element in Formula (1) represents the content thereof in mass percent.
